Common Welder’s Certifications

Despite the fact that the American Welding Society’s normal CW (Certified Welder) certificate opens the door for the majority of positions, specific fields require their specialized certification. Some of the most-popular of these are listed below.

  • API Certification for individuals that work on pipelines in the gas and oil industry
  • ASME Certification for welders that handle boiler and pressure vessels
  • CWI and SCWI Certifications for Welding Inspectors and Senior Welding Inspectors
  • Certified Welder Certificates to become a Certified Welder

Kentucky Annual Salary
Low Median High
Welders,
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ers
$25,200 $35,300 $50,900

Source: O*Net Online
